pub struct UgrParams {
pub room_length: f64,
pub room_width: f64,
pub mounting_height: f64,
pub eye_height: f64,
pub observer_x: f64,
pub observer_y: f64,
pub rho_ceiling: f64,
pub rho_wall: f64,
pub rho_floor: f64,
pub illuminance: f64,
/* private fields */
}Expand description
Parameters for UGR calculation.
Fields§
§room_length: f64Room length (m)
room_width: f64Room width (m)
mounting_height: f64Mounting height above floor (m)
eye_height: f64Observer eye height (m)
observer_x: f64Observer X position (m)
observer_y: f64Observer Y position (m)
rho_ceiling: f64Ceiling reflectance (0-1)
rho_wall: f64Wall reflectance (0-1)
rho_floor: f64Floor reflectance (0-1)
illuminance: f64Target illuminance (lux)
